48 Cypress Road, Southport, PR8 6HF is a leasehold semi-detached property built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 1,313 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£289,181 , which equates to approximately £220 per square foot. It was last sold on 25 Sep 2015 for £179,995. Since then, the value has increased by £109,186, representing a 60.7% increase, or approximately 5.9% per year.

The current estimated value of £289,181 is:

  • 27.8% higher than the average property price on Cypress Road
  • 21.4% higher than the average in the PR8 6HF postcode area
  • and 4.4% higher than the average price for Southport as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 5 September 2013,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

48 Cypress Road, Southport, Sefton, Merseyside, PR8 6HF has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 5 Sep 2013.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 8 Mar 2011, when the property was rated G. Since then, the rating has improved to D,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 270.6%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from room heaters, mains gas to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from no system present: electric immersion assumed to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from very poor to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, no insulation (assumed) to pitched, 300+ m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from very poor to very good.
  • The windows were upgraded from single glazed to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in 89%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
